Output ec8279f708c8d009a8fb3911ead49fa1877033dcc266aabed04892a0145b8259:0

value
3469527
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4caa80188771e75ad3a8a18ec9810bbdb9e0986f1a23c2a2d58cefb4b39c8916
address
bc1pfj4gqxy8w8n445ag5x8vnqgthku7pxr0rg3u9gk43nhmfvuu3ytqqpt0nk
transaction
ec8279f708c8d009a8fb3911ead49fa1877033dcc266aabed04892a0145b8259
confirmations
200435
spent
true